  • Borrower Payments During Transfer of Servicing (12 CFR 1024.33(c)) During the 60-day period beginning on the date of transfer, no late fee or other penalty can be imposed on a borrower who has made a timely payment to the transferor servicer (former servicer).

  • Exhibit 4-3Priorities for Application of Borrower Payments to Outstanding ObligationsFrom highest to lowest, the priorities are:• Amortized audit receivables;• Unamortized audit receivables;• All project late fees due;• Amortized recoverable costs due;• Unamortized recoverable costs due;• Overage;• All other interest due;• Principal; and• Any remaining regular payment, which will be applied as an advance regular payment unless specifically designated otherwise.

Borrower Payments means all payments on account of the principal, interest and premium, if any, due on each Loan including without limitation (1) scheduled payments of principal and interest on such Loan, (2) prepayments of principal or interest and any additional amounts payable upon prepayment of such Loan, and (3) any amounts paid or received with respect to such Loan on account of (i) acceleration of the due date of such Loan, (ii) subject to Section 6.4 hereof, the sale or other disposition of such Loan and any collateral securing the same, (iii) the receipt of proceeds of any insurance or guaranty of such Loan, and (iv) the exercise of any right or remedy granted or available under law or the applicable Financing Agreement upon the occurrence of a default thereunder; provided that Borrower Payments related to Prior Loans shall only include amounts actually transferred to the Master Trustee pursuant to Section 6.9 hereof. To the extent provided in the applicable Financing Agreement, the term “Borrower Payments” shall also mean and include any Contract Assistance Payments that are applied as credit against the payment obligations of the Borrower under such Financing Agreement. The term “Borrower Payments” shall not include any Administrative Fees or Origination Fees;
